You can choose between NIT Silchar and NIT Agartala for B.Tech Civil Engineering (CE), both of which are top NITs. Here are some criteria you can use to choose where to apply for admission:
1. NIRF Ranking: At the 38th spot in the NIRF rankings, NIT Silchar is placed ahead of NIT Agartala. NIT Agartala is ranked 80th on the same list.
2. Possibility of admission: Based on the JEE Mains closing rank, admission to NIT Agartala is comparable easier than that to NIT Silchar. In contrast to NIT S, where the final rank for the CE branch was 37548, NIT A had a closing rank of 43737.

NIT Raipur is better than Silchar. It is better in placements for core branches as well as for CSE and IT. The placements always depends upon the location you are in and that's the main problem that NIT Silchar is having. NIT raipur is near to IIT Bhilai so there is a possibility that you would have exposure to companies coming to IIT. Hope it helps.
